We absolutely loved this home! Surrounded by stunning nature, it’s full of charm and character—we didn’t want to leave. We booked for a week and spent two entire days just enjoying the house. The design beautifully blends modern comfort with historic charm. It’s stylish, cozy, and incredibly well-equipped—one of the best Airbnb kitchens we’ve seen! We cooked multiple meals and had everything we needed. George was a thoughtful host, leaving fresh fruits, snacks, juice, and a welcome bottle of raki. Bathrooms were clean and stocked; bedrooms had plenty of pillows, blankets, and even slippers—perfect for the cool floors. The outdoor space is a dream. We spent every morning and evening at the dining and pool area. Our dog loved the spacious garden and the friendly local cats. The lush greenery made it feel like home. Note: the road up is narrow and winding—classic Crete. It’s manageable (even with a big SUV), and the hilltop view is totally worth it. We’d come back in a heartbeat!
